Abstract

This invention relates to the field of LED display technology and discloses a method and system for color correction of LED display images. The method involves measuring the characteristics of each light-emitting module under multiple preset temperature conditions to obtain its optical output information and internal temperature information under different temperatures and electrical driving parameters, and constructing a temperature-luminous efficacy mapping table based on this information. This mapping table is stored in the non-volatile memory of the controller inside the light-emitting module, enabling the system to query the mapping table based on the real-time acquired operating temperature value during the operation of the light-emitting module to determine and adjust the driving current of the light-emitting unit.
